Transaction 667714943215372de5efccf72f629ae8314243e8f892b6da5c1f1a83fef53347
1 Input
1 Output
-
667714943215372de5efccf72f629ae8314243e8f892b6da5c1f1a83fef53347:0
- value
- 109340
- script pubkey
- OP_0 OP_PUSHBYTES_20 856baa651f89ec8dc61e24516f6c7b9675dfcb6c
- address
- bc1qs4465egl38kgm3s7y3gk7mrmje6aljmv5rjzwz